>>> Computers at work. Running Windows XP Pro. Any administrative user
>>> can
>>> logon and work normally. Any user who is not an administrator can
>>> login
>>> but no icons, taskber, start menu or anything at all appears on
>>> their
>>> desktop
>>> except for the pointer. If you make these users an administrator on
>>> the
>>> machine then they work normally.
>>>
>>> This says to me it is a permissions issue. The question is where?
>>>
>>> I was told by one of the tutors the limited information of "A
>>> message came
>>> up saying Windows Update something and then a countdown. When the
>>> countdown
>>> finished they restarted and then we couldn't login". Useful eh?
>>>
>>> First suspect was a virus but it has been fully updated and scanned
>>> and
>>> Sophos says there are no viruses.
>>>
>>> Any ideas anyone. Because I am FIIK.
>>
>> Is this admin on local machine, or domain admin?
>
>
>
> It's when logging on as a local admin. We can't logon as domain admin
> as the domain is unavailable due to our wonderful network support team
> buggering up the connection to the main campus!
>
If you cannot log onto the domain how is the machine supposed to
validate the users domain security? Some of the profile may be on the
server which could result in the machine appearing to hang while it
tries to find the servers maybe?
